Aziza Miller
On Wednesday nights, the jazz swing band really swings! The food and drinks are good, but what I love most is the live music and the joy of watching people dance and enjoy themselves.
Meet Aziza
Timatha Kasten
This is quite the meeting place for local musicians and neighbors! Live music and dancing every night on Restaurant Row!
Meet Timatha
George Jay Wienbarg
The only place in New York City where Big Band and the American songbook still exists live every night!
Meet George
Christopher Harrison
Live Music, dancing, delicious food!
Meet Christopher
Lynnette Blanche
Friday night salsa dancing. The music once lured me out of my bed and onto W46th Street. When I saw people dancing in the street to live music, I was hooked. If you haven't been, GO and bring friends. It's so much fun and inadvertently a great workout.
